Sourcing guidance for Steel Floating Stairs
What are the key technical specifications to consider when sourcing steel floating stairs?
When purchasing steel floating stairs, the structural integrity of the stringer is paramount. You must ensure the central beam or side stringer is made of high-grade carbon steel (Q235 or Q345) or stainless steel (SUS304/316) with a thickness of at least 8mm to 12mm to prevent deflection. For the treads, if using wood, specify solid hardwood (Oak, Walnut, or Beech) with a thickness of 40mm-100mm to accommodate the internal steel support bracket. Always request CAD or 3D shop drawings from the supplier to verify the rise and run dimensions align with your local building codes.
How do I ensure the safety and compliance of floating stairs for international projects?
Compliance varies by region, so you must confirm the supplier can meet IBC (International Building Code) for the US or EN 1991 (Eurocodes) for Europe. Key safety features include ensuring the gap between treads does not exceed 100mm (4 inches) to prevent child accidents and verifying that the glass balustrades (if included) are tempered and laminated (e.g., 6+1.52PVB+6mm) with CE or SGCC certification. Ask for load-bearing test reports demonstrating that the stairs can support a live load of at least 3.0 kN/m².
What surface treatments are recommended for durability and aesthetics?
For the steel components, powder coating is the most cost-effective and durable option for indoor use, offering a wide range of RAL colors. If the stairs are for a coastal or outdoor environment, hot-dip galvanizing or fluorocarbon (PVDF) painting is essential to prevent corrosion. For stainless steel parts, specify the finish as brushed (satin) or mirror polished, ensuring the grit level (e.g., 320 grit) is consistent across all components.
What are the installation requirements for a 'floating' effect?
The 'floating' illusion depends on a hidden stringer embedded within the wall or a heavy-duty cantilevered bracket system. You must confirm with the supplier if the wall is load-bearing (concrete or solid brick). If the wall is a light-gauge steel stud or timber frame, a hidden structural steel column must be integrated into the wall before closing it. Ensure the supplier provides a detailed installation manual and video guidance to assist your local contractor.
Cross-Border Procurement & Risk Management for Steel Stairs
How can I mitigate the risk of measurement errors in cross-border orders?
Measurement errors are the biggest risk in stair procurement. Never place a bulk order based on architectural sketches alone. You should provide final 'as-built' dimensions after the finished floor levels are set. Professional suppliers on Made-in-China.com often provide a measurement template; use this to record the floor-to-floor height, wall thickness, and stairwell opening size. Request a pre-assembly photo or video from the factory before shipping to verify the geometry.
What are the best practices for shipping and protecting heavy steel components?
Steel stairs are heavy and prone to scratching. Insist on seaworthy packaging, which includes pearl cotton wrapping, bubble film, and reinforced plywood crates (avoiding solid wood to bypass fumigation requirements). Ensure the Incoterms are clearly defined; CIF or DDP are common, but for large projects, FOB allows you better control over the shipping timeline. Ensure the supplier includes touch-up paint in the shipment for minor scuffs during transit.
How should I handle payment security and quality inspection?

For high-value custom items like stairs, follow a 30-70 payment structure: 30% deposit to start production and 70% balance after third-party inspection (such as SGS or Intertek) or a detailed video inspection of the finished product. Verify the welding quality (no visible slag or pits) and dimensional accuracy against the approved shop drawings before the final payment.
What should I negotiate with the supplier regarding after-sales and spare parts?
Negotiate for a warranty period of at least 5-10 years on the structural steel frame. Request the supplier to include extra hardware (bolts, glass clips, and spacers) at no additional cost, as these are easily lost on construction sites. Confirm the lead time, which typically ranges from 30 to 45 days, and include a penalty clause for late delivery in the purchase contract to ensure your project timeline is respected.
